Application:VTi
Category:Education
Description: The popular TI calculator packaged to go as a portable app. Please realize that if you do not have Administrative rights, the application cannot function, and will alert you. The source is included, so if you could manage to fix that, we'd all be really really rea... thankful
You will need roms. Two LEGAL roms available for download from the Ti Education website. Note: I know these work, if you wish to use the other roms, you will need to dig up older versions then are currently on the website. If I find them, I'll link them. Place the roms under Data\roms\
- TI-92 Plus
- TI-89 OS Do not use the Titanium rom- it will not function.
- I was able to get ahold of the TI-83+ by emailing. Ask for TI-84 Plus OS 1.03
- I found this online. It or the TI-83+ ROM image
I located the source for the project and included it under Other\Source\vtisrc.zip

If I download a ROM from the TI web page, then what do I do? Those ROMs are for uploading to a calculator. Any help?
I'm going to assume that its installed to the PortableApps Directory and has been run at least once.
You will have the following folder directory style
PortableApps
---VTiPortable
------App
---------DefualtData
---------VTi
------Data
---------settings
---------roms
------------TI-89.89u
------------(Whatever other os's you managed to find)
------Other
Download the OS/roms. Put them in the roms folder. Yes, they are for uploading to the calculator, however, VTi will use them for the calculator.
I hope this answers your question.

VTI is a great TI emulator, but for the TI 68k [TI-89, TI-92 Plus, Voyage 200 and TI-89 Titanium] the best is TiEmu. VTI does not emulate newer models, I mean TI-89 Titanium and Voyage 200 and TiEmu does. Making it portable will be very good for TI users and programmers (a big community).
